Halloween Witch Fingers

These spooky finger-shaped cookies are a delightful treat for Halloween, featuring a buttery texture and almond flavor, perfect for parties or family fun.
Prep Time 15 minutes
Cook Time 25 minutes
Total Time 40 minutes
Course Dessert, Snack
Cuisine American, Halloween
Servings 24 cookies
Calories 120 kcal

Ingredients
  

Cookie Dough Ingredients

  • 1 cup unsalted butter, softened 2 sticks
  • 1 cup powdered sugar
  • 1 teaspoon vanilla extract
  • 2 cups all-purpose flour
  • 1/2 teaspoon almond extract
  • 1/2 teaspoon salt
  • as needed green gel food coloring optional for color

Decoration

  • Slivered almonds for the fingernails

Instructions
 

Preparation

  • Preheat your oven to 325°F (165°C).
  • In a large mixing bowl, beat the softened butter and powdered sugar together until creamy. Add in the vanilla and almond extracts; mix until combined.
  • Gradually mix in the flour and salt. The dough should be soft and slightly sticky. If you wish to add a ghastly green hue, mix in a few drops of green gel food coloring at this stage.
  • Take about a tablespoon of dough and roll it into a finger shape. Use your hands to create knuckles and taper the end for a nail.
  • Place a slivered almond at the tip of each 'finger' to serve as the spooky fingernail.

Baking

  • Place the cookies on a baking sheet lined with parchment paper. Bake for about 20-25 minutes, or until they turn a light golden color.
  • Allow the cookies to cool for a few minutes before transferring them to a wire rack.

Notes

Chill the dough if it's too sticky. Consider dipping the fingertips in chocolate or using red icing for extra effect. Make a double batch as these will disappear quickly!
